Comment:
 I tested this.  waiteof will wait for the job to terminate as far as the
 printer is concerned.  Modern printers cache the entire job in RAM and say
 "OK, I'm done" when they're not.  So CUPS has passed the job on.  And I
 think lprm has worked, but too much of the job is now cached on the
 printer, so it keeps printing.  Using the printer's "Cancel Job" feature
 is the right answer here.
